JARRETT JOHNSON MARCH 4, 1924 - MARCH 11, 2009 On March 11, 2009 Jarrett Johnson passed away peacefully at home at the age of 85. He will be forever missed by his loving wife of 62 years, Dorothy. His children, Mel (Heather), Ann (Randy), & Susan (Andy). His grandchildren, Steven (Leah), Craig, Rebecca (Trevor), Danny, Matthew (Christine). His great-grandchildren, Jarrett, Madison, Lucas & Danica. Jarrett was born and raised in Burton, B.C. After spending two years in the Air Force at the end of WWII, he returned to Burton and married his sweetheart in 1947. They raised their family in Burton and in 1965 they moved to Kamloops, where he worked for BC Interior Sawmills which became Weyerhaeuser. He retired in 1987 and that's when Mom & Dad took up horseshoes, golfing and camping, which took them to almost every golf course in B.C. They were members of the Chase Golf Club for over 20 years. In the last few years Dad amazed everyone with his ability to create intricate three dimensional wooden ornaments in spite of his battle with macular degeneration. He refused to be blind. Dad was a true example of how a strong will and determination will get you through life's challenges.
